What is Culture?

How does your culture affect the way you experience the world? Take a moment to think about how you frame right and wrong or make and share expectations. Culture has everything to do with how you perceive and become successful.
Moving to a new country, you will experience some of the “edges” of your cultural framework, showing you different levels of yourself, as well as the cultural makeup of the new culture you are interacting with.
Cultural competency strengthens when you dive deeper into understanding how others communicate and act and react, in contrast to yourself, allowing you insight into a deeper understanding of expectations and interactions in a new cultural space.
